There is an NPC named Ged Twigborn who hangs around another NPC and they will wander the forest at times. I usually see them in one of two places: either along the same wall as the zone to the commonlands, or by turning on the path off the main road from the sign pointing towards Freeport.

Ged will make you some gloves for a price. The lionskin gloves cost 96 gold and a high quality lion skin.

In order to get the lionskin gloves, you need a high faction with Ged, which you can get by killing Shralok Orcs in the Forest. High Quality Lion Skins are dropped by Highland Lions in EK. I have been told that a tiger spawns some times in the south west corner of Kith forest near the orc spawn and gives a high quality skin as well.

Ged Twigborn and Irin Lunis wander Kithicor Forest together. I'm not sure of their entire path but their pass does cross just below High Pass.

You say, "Hail, Ged Twigborn"

Ged Twigborn says, "Hello, ______. What brings you to this neck of the woods? You must have heard of my expert tanning skills. I craft some of the finest skin garments this side of Highpass Hold."

You say, "What skin garments?"

Ged Twigborn says, "Gloves are my speciality. I make four varieties: ratskin, wolfskin, bearskin, and my most sought after type, lionskin."

You say, "What lionskin gloves?"

Ged Twigborn says, "Interested in the best, are you? Well, it will cost you. In addition to a high quality lionskin, I require payment of 96 gold pieces for me to craft you my exquisite lionskin gloves. Search the northern plains of Karana for highland lions as their skins are the most supple."

  • Give Ged 96 gold and a High Quality Lion Skin

    According to eqtraders:

    Ruined Lion skin- lions in NK/SK/EK no known use
    LQ lion skin- off highland lions in NK, no known use
    MQ lion skin - off highland lions in NK, poison vial
    HQ lion skin- off highland lions in NK, poison vial, for Kithicor quest and for tailoring fleeting quivers

    Um, what you get off those cats in WK are cat skins which are a brown color. Those can be used to tailor various (medium size) leather armors and tailored quivers. For this quest you need a hq LION skin which is a yellow color and until recently could not be used for tailoring. (Now they can be used by extremely skilled tailors to make a fleeting quiver.)
